		<description><![CDATA[ Upon invitation, Grand Duchess Maria Vladimirovna paid a visit to Belarus from July 16 to July 22. It was the first official visit of a member of the Imperial Family to Belarus after the collapse of the Russian Empire.

		<description><![CDATA[ One often notices, when out shopping, that many items carry the Royal Coat of Arms and the legend &#8220;By Appointment to Her Majesty The Queen&#8230;.&#8221; These companies are holders of a Royal Warrant to indicate that the Royal Household uses their produce; it is the greatest honour a UK business can have.

		<description><![CDATA[ The Queen’s presence is, by long tradition, marked by the flying of Her Majesty’s Royal Standard. This flag is flown over a building in which The Queen is present, from a ship in which Her Majesty is travelling, from the roof of The Queen’s official cars and from Royal Aircraft when on the Ground.
